Core Furniture Requirements


Seating includes banquettes, each suited to varied settings. Firm seating works well in dining areas, while softer seating suits lounges.



Surface furniture must be durable. Coffee tables serve different roles, with materials such as metal chosen for daily resilience.



For outdoor areas, exterior-ready pieces is important in the UK. Aluminium are commonly used to resist moisture.
